Septic FAQ for Ypsilanti Township, MI
Septic pumping in Ypsilanti Township typically costs $300 to $475, depending on tank size and accessibility. Prices may vary based on distance from major service areas and specific site conditions in Washtenaw County.
Septic system permits in Washtenaw County are issued through the county health department guided by Michigan EGLE standards. A site evaluation including soil testing is typically required before a permit is granted for new installations or major repairs.
Most Ypsilanti Township homeowners should pump their septic tank every 3 to 5 years. Larger households or homes with garbage disposals may need more frequent service.
Heavy clay soils in suburban areas drain slowly, leading to drain field saturation. Rapid suburban expansion means many newer developments rely on septic.
